LOCKEY, Henry
12 July 1897 – 2 July 1968
Origin Wakefield, Yorkshire, England
Accompanying Family A friend Eric Lindkuist
First settled in Claremont, WA
Original Occupation Builder
Occupation in Australia Builder
JERVIS BAY
Departure Port London
Arrival Year 1923
Fremantle
358 panel
Read their story
Henry Lockey came to WA from Wakefield because his little son was born & died suffering from malnutrition due to the severe food shortage after the Great War. That was August 1923. He arrived Nov 1923 & nominated his wife Margaret and daughter to emigrate in 1924.
